It [i]is /[i].050quot;, but the Fender grub screws are badly milled and often the key is a sloppy fit. There is a material called quot;Screwgrabquot; this is a grit paste which you put on the Allen Key and it multiplies the torque by about a factor of five by filling the gaps and all the gritty bits quot;lockingquot; together so that the key doesn't slip.

Originally Posted by FenderBender03Would the American Series saddles be different than the vintage style thats on my Hwy. 1?

If the parts are American, then the sizes will be imperial; i.e. .050quot; 1/8quot;, 3/16quot; etc.

If the parts are Japanese, Korean or European (e.g. Floyd Rose) the parts will use metric sizes.

Most import Fenders seem to use 1.5mm Allen Keys for the saddles.
